Regular Inspection and Pumping

Usually, a residential sewage tank should be professionally examined on a regular basis, typically every 3 to 5 years by skilled professionals. Throughout this process, the expert inspectors can check for seepage, check the top and base of your tank, evaluate the scum and sludge layers in your sewage tank, and perform professional maintenance of your tank.

Efficient Use Of Water

Minimizing water usage in a residence equates to reduced water going into the sewage system. Restroom flushing habits accounts for about 25-30% of water use in the residential property. The most effective approach to reduce water utilization in the restroom involves substituting current models with low-flow fixtures, which use fewer gallons of water per flushing.

High Efficiency Shower Heads

Water used during showering is also sent to the sewage system. To minimize this, a prudent step is to utilize low-flow shower heads, specifically designed to decrease water use.

Proper Disposal of Waste

Numerous folks possess the unfortunate habit of dealing with the toilet as if it were a waste receptacle. However, practicing this conduct ultimately results in sewage system obstructions. So, homeowners must ensure that everyone in the household disposes of waste properly and doesn't flush it in the toilet.

Types Of Septic Tank Systems Available

When septic tank installation, skilled technicians take multiple factors into account, including but not limited to the size of the structure, local weather conditions, environmental factors of the location, nature of the soil, and so forth.

These elements influence in determining the right variety of septic tank system to be. Below are the various types of sewage tank systems available for installation at DJ Plumbing Septic Tank Services:

Conventional Tank System

Commonly described as a gravity-fed septic system, this specific type of septic system is the most widely used and the most straightforward to install and maintain. This particular septic tank system doesn't demand any extra electrical or technological work. In contrast, it relies exclusively on the force of gravity.

Chamber Septic Tank System

Commonly known as the pressure distribution septic system, features chambered drains typically constructed from high-density polyethylene plastic. Nevertheless, it's important to point out that other materials can also be used for these chambers.

Over the past three decades, this particular type of septic tank system has acquired significant popularity, primarily due to its economical installation and ease of installation. Caring for it follows a parallel pattern to the conventional a standard septic tank system.

Mound Septic Tank System

This particular septic tank system is employed for properties positioned on thin soil or in close proximity to surface bedrock. This type of septic system requires creating a man-made mound composed of distinct levels of soil, gravel, and sand as the drainfield.

In contrast to standard septic tank system, this type of septic tank system uses electrical energy, as well as demands periodic maintenance and examinations, in contrast to the typical septic tank system, which is considerably easier to manage.

Aerobic Treatment Unit

Also known as Aerobic Treatment Units (ATUs), this type of septic tank system utilizes an electric pump to facilitate oxygen into the septic tank. The presence of oxygen allows oxygen-loving microorganisms to flourish within the septic tank. This process results in the biodegradation of waste materials in the septic tank.

Usually, this type of sewage tank is usually built in regions near surface water or where there are unfavorable soil conditions. It should be emphasized that maintaining this type of septic tank system can be quite expensive, because it demands continuous maintenance treatments.

Recirculating Sand Filter Septic Tank System

This particular septic tank system utilizes a layer of sand fill to process and redistribute of wastewater. To function effectively, this system needs the installation of electricity. When compared to various sewage tanks, the setup and ongoing care of this system can be relatively expensive.

Septic Tank Pumping

Pumping your waste tank is a major approach for maintaining your septic tank, but it's important to note that the timing of septic tank pumping should be determined by skilled technicians.

Professionals take into account different elements like the size of the building, the number of people living there, the tank size, and so forth before establishing the appropriate pumping frequency for your septic tank.

Van Buren (/væn ˈbjʊərən/ van BURE-ən) is the second-largest city in the Fort Smith, Arkansas–Oklahoma Metropolitan Statistical Area and the county seat of Crawford County, Arkansas, United States. The city is located directly northeast of Fort Smith at the Interstate 40 – Interstate 540 junction. The city was incorporated in 1845 and as of the 2020 census had a population of 23,218, ranking it as the state's 21st largest city.
